Cordless Tool Bundles

Combo tool sets offer a fantastic starting point for cordless power tool users. They're perfect for jobs that involve operating in restricted areas or far from outlets.

Most combo kits consist of core tools such as drills, impact motorists and circular saws. They also include batteries and chargers. Picking the best kit depends upon the kind of projects you require to take on and your budget.
Mobility



Whether you're dealing with tasks that require a great deal of moving or need to work in areas that are far away from electric outlets, cordless power tools offer the convenience and versatility you need. Combo tool kits collect 2 or more frequently utilized cordless tools into one package that includes the tools, batteries, a charger and typically a carrying case or bag. When picking a combo tool kit, pay attention to the number of tools included and the battery type and amp-hours. Search for sets that consist of a few various batteries, so you can switch out the batteries as needed to keep your tools operating at full capability.
Convenience

A power tool combo kit is a simple method to equip your toolbox or workshop. These sets typically consist of 2 to six tools in a practical bring case. They also include a battery charger and battery. A lot of kits use the same voltage batteries and battery charger, making it easy to swap them from tool to tool as required. This assists to lighten the load and makes the set more affordable.

There are several kinds of combo cordless tool kits. Smaller kits frequently focus on 2 or three vital tools. Bigger kits consist of a variety of tools for all sorts of applications, consisting of drilling, attachment, and cutting wood or metal. Some of the most popular kits are made by DeWalt. These sets feature an effect motorist, hammer drill, circular saw, and reciprocating saw, as well as an orbital sander and oscillating tool. They likewise have two large-capacity 5.0 AH batteries.

Whether you're a professional or a do-it-yourselfer, there's a cordless tool kit to fit your requirements. The key aspects to consider are the variety of tools, voltage, and battery capacity in kilowatt-hours. Usually, higher voltage indicates more power, however it's important to choose a design that fulfills your specific requirements.

Another factor to think about is the kind of motor in each tool. Most cordless tools have brushed or brushless motors. Brushed motors develop more friction and are less effective than brushless ones. Some combo cordless tool sets feature just brushed tools, while others include both brushed and brushless designs. Some combo sets enable you to charge all the tools on one charger, making them ideal for home enhancement projects. The price of these kits might be a little bit higher than buying specific tools, however they can save you time and cash in the long run.
